A member asked:

What things should i b doing now that i am not on coumadin (warfarin) six months after dvt diagnosis? how do i know if there is valve damage? worried

3 doctors weighed in across 2 answers
Dr. John Chiu answered

Varicose veins: If you find huge veins on your legs which fill up immediately after compressing them, you likely have varicose veins from the damage to the venous valves. If you don't, don't worry over it.

Ultrasound: An ultrasound can evaluate for venous insufficiency (reflux study) and can determine if valve function is abnormal.
